Graduation Afternoon

[1] The story tells of a young woman enjoying her wealthy boyfriend's high school graduation party at his suburban Connecticut home when events take an unexpected turn.

PopMatters compared the ending of the story to Two Suns in the Sunset by Pink Floyd.

"[4] The story was adapted by Marie D. Jones into a short film in 2019 as part of Dollar Baby[5] and released on January 10, 2021.

[6] Jones chose to adapt the story because it was one of King's shorter Dollar Baby choices.
